Article from the 1993 magazine Bridge Italy.

As we know the Blackwood convention is currently of universal use: is part of almost every known and unknown bridge bidding system. Above you can read the letter sent to Easley Blackwood by The Bridge World when he sent them the Blackwood Convention to be published by the magazine.

For a better understanding of the letter is important to remember that in 1935 the United States used the Blue Book version of the Culbertson System. In that system the 4NT bid had a double meaning:

1) the possession of three aces

2) the possession of two aces and the king of one of the suits named by the partnership.
